I would have to double check but we do run a backup on the forums daily. This is set to run off peak, and at present there's no real way to do it without slowing the server down. I am pretty certain it's that effect you're describing.

Something has started to overload the backup cycle and some other areas of the server database. I will see how the ticket is going and if needed do the fix myself. I and working all night for the next couple of days and then dedicate my time to facing it over the weekend as this can't continue.

Link to post
Share on other sites

I have restarted the services and I'm now about to run a database check routine to checks for errors in the tables.

 

The new forum software has been launched (not installed yet) which will allow me to archive older posts. I'm hoping this new feature will allow us to filter off the older stuff but still leave it accessible to everyone and hence reduce the overheads of a very old forum :)
